Jorbaha Dharampur - Khaira, Jamui

Jorbaha Dharampur is a village situated in the Khaira subdivision of Jamui district, Bihar. It is located approximately 8 km from the tehsil headquarters in Khaira and around 13 km from the district headquarters in Jamui. Bela serves as the Gram Panchayat for Jorbaha Dharampur village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Jorbaha Dharampur is 259105. The village covers a total geographical area of 213 hectares and falls under the 811317 pincode. Jamui is the nearest town, located about 13 km away.

Jorbaha Dharampur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Jamui Assembly and Parliamentary constituency.

Population of Jorbaha Dharampur

As per Census 2011, Jorbaha Dharampur village has a total population of 2,074 people, consisting of 1,088 males and 986 females. The village has 338 households and a sex ratio of 906 females per 1,000 males. There are 413 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 725 literate and 1,349 illiterate residents. Additionally, 286 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Jorbaha Dharampur

Jorbaha Dharampur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Gidhaur, while the nearest airport is Dhanbad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 90.3 km.
